Prioritize the games you play most

Start with a primary sport and then explore compatible secondary layouts. Too many overlapping markings can become confusing. A clear color hierarchy helps players identify each game.

Portable or adjustable equipment may add flexibility, but it still needs a storage plan and stable installation appropriate to its use. Review the usable footprint with equipment in place.

Coordinate every edge

A multi-sport layout includes the space beside the court: routes for retrieving balls, gates, seating and storage. Place fixed accessories so they do not become obstacles for another activity.
